41 查看详情 df_final['TERRITORY_CR1'] = df_final['TERRITORY_CR1'].fillna(0) df_final['TERRITORY_CR2'] = df_final['TERRITORY_CR2'].fillna(0) print("\ndf_final with filled NaN:\n", df_final)重命名列 为了使列名更清晰,我们可以重命名 TERRITORY_CR1 和 TERRITORY_CR2 列为 CR1_TERRITORY 和 CR2_TERRITORY。
理解这些差异,有助于写出更清晰、更符合设计意图的代码。
基本上就这些。
当然,在开发环境中,你可以开启 E_NOTICE 和 E_DEPRECATED 以便发现潜在问题。
2. 编译时链接OpenSSL 编译命令示例: g++ main.cpp -o hashfile -lssl -lcrypto 代码实现:读取文件并计算哈希值 以下是一个通用函数,用于计算文件的 MD5 和 SHA256 哈希值: 立即学习“C++免费学习笔记(深入)”; 巧文书 巧文书是一款AI写标书、AI写方案的产品。
_, err := someFunctionThatReturnsTwoValues() if err != nil { // 处理错误 } 忽略导入包:当导入一个包只是为了它的副作用(例如 init() 函数),而不需要使用包中的任何导出标识符时。
默认情况下,end="\n",即换行。
基本上就这些。
立即学习“go语言免费学习笔记(深入)”; 日志收集:Filebeat + Kafka 管道设计 Golang服务通常将日志写入本地文件(如 /var/log/app.log),通过轻量级采集工具 Filebeat 将日志从各节点收集并转发。
应将其使用限制在CGO封装包内部,并且仅在必要时(如Go指针与C指针之间的转换)使用。
它定义在 go.mod 文件中,不会影响原始模块的发布版本,仅在当前项目中生效。
基本上就这些。
这种方式需要手动配置CMakeLists.txt来管理编译选项、源文件和链接脚本,并在.vscode/launch.json中配置GDB和调试器(如OpenOCD或J-Link GDB Server)。
与 HTML 的 a 标签不同,XLink 可以支持单向链接、双向链接甚至多向链接,并且适用于任意的 XML 语言。
立即学习“Python免费学习笔记(深入)”; 序列猴子开放平台 具有长序列、多模态、单模型、大数据等特点的超大规模语言模型 0 查看详情 empty_list = [] print(len(empty_list)) # 输出:0 实际应用建议 在遍历列表或做条件判断时,经常需要先知道列表长度。
例如,你可能需要忽略大小写进行字符串比较,或者基于对象的特定属性进行去重。
本教程旨在解决Django应用连接本地PostgreSQL数据库时遇到的“密码认证失败”错误。
创建单个附件:use App\Models\Page; use App\Models\Attachment; $page = Page::find(1); // 假设获取到 ID 为 1 的页面 // 创建一个图片附件 $imageAttachment = $page->attachments()->create([ 'file' => 'images/example-image.jpg', 'type' => 'image', ]); // 创建一个视频附件 $videoAttachment = $page->attachments()->create([ 'file' => 'videos/example-video.mp4', 'type' => 'video', ]);批量保存附件: 为了实现批量保存,我们可以先创建 Attachment 模型的实例,然后使用 saveMany 方法。
可读性考量: 尽管具名返回值提供了便利,但对于复杂的函数,过多或不清晰的具名返回值可能会降低代码的可读性,因为变量的声明位置与使用位置可能不那么直观。
通过这个指针,我们可以直接修改p所指向的Foo实例的name字段。
本文链接:http://www.douglasjamesguitar.com/19998_106be1.html